Day: December 17, 2023

Search
An aerial view of Tradewinds Island Grand Resort featuring a pool and beach.

TradeWinds Island Grand Resort St. Pete Beach: Why to Add This Florida Hotel to Your List

Looking for a fun Florida getaway that’s family friendly AND beautiful? Consider this gorgeous Florida resort on one of the...

Read More